Keep proper balance and footing at all times. 10. The engine governor settings on your machine must not be altered, changed, or tampered with. The governor controls the maximum safe operating speeds and protects the engine and all moving parts from damage caused by overspeed. 11. Do not transport machine while engine is running. 12. Do not operate engine if air cleaner or cover directly over carburetor air intake is removed, except for adjustment. Removal of such parts could create a fire hazard. MAINTENANCE AND STORAGE 1. When this equipment is stopped for servicing, inspection, storage or to change an accessory, make sure the spark plug wire is disconnected from the spark plug. The machine should be allowed to cool down before making such inspection, adjustments, service, eta Maintain your machine with care and keep it clean for the best and continued safe operation. 2. Do not use flammable solutions to clean the air filter. 3. When not in use, your machine should be stored out of the reach of children. Keep where gasoline fumes will not reach an open flame or spark. For long periods of storage, the gasoline should be drained and disposed in a safe manner. Always allow the machine to cool before storing in any enclosure. NOTE This unit is shipped WITHOUT GASOLINE or OIL. After assembly, see separate engine manual for proper fuel and engine oil recommendations. ASSEMBLY INSTRUCTIONS Tools Required for Assembly: (2) 7/16" Open End or Box Wrenches* (1) 1/2" Socket Wrench * An Adjustable Wrench may be used in place of one of the wrenches. NOTE The right and left side of your shredder is determined from behind the unit. UNPACKING Remove the shredder and loose parts from the carton. Make certain ail parts and literature have been removed before the carton is discarded. Parts in Carton: Shredder Chute Deflector Hopper Upper Leaf Ramp Section Catcher Bag Hardware Pack Contents of Hardware Pack (See Figure 1): Hex Bolts 1/4-20 x 1/2" Long Hex Lock Nuts 1/4-20 Thread Hex Washer Head Self-Tapping Screws 5/16-18 x 3/4" Long Keepers Safety Glasses (Not Shown) A (8) B (8) C (6) D (2) (1) FIGURE 1. Chut'; Deflec'or CHUTE DEFLECTOR INSTALLATION Place the chute deflector in position on the discharge opening (on the left side of the shredder). See figure 2. Secure chute deflector to discharge opening with hex bolts (A) and hex lock nuts (B). Heads of the hex bolts are inside the discharge opening. Hex nuts go on the outside. Tighten all four nuts and bolts securely. FIGURE 2. 4 Hopper^ Lower Leaf Ramp Section INSTALLATION OF HOPPER AND UPPER GUIIDE EXTENSION 1. The lower leaf ramp section on the shredder is placed in an upright position for shipping purposes. Lower this section. 2. Place the hopper in position on the shredder. See figure 3. Start all four hex washer head selftapping screws (C), then tighten securely using a 1/2" socket wrench. FIGURE 3. 3. Assemble the keepers (D) to the sides of the unit with two hex washer head self-tapping screws (C), using a 1/2" socket wrench. Tighten securely. I i 4. Place upper leaf ramp section inside the lower leaf ramp section. Secure with four hex bolts (A) and hex lock nuts (B). Tighten securely. See figure 5. FIGURE 5. ATTACHING THE CATCHER BAG Your unit is equipped with a nylon bag which attaches to the discharge opening. If desired, place the end of the bag over the chute deflector. Depress plunger, pull on the drawstring, and release plunger to lock it in position. See figure 6. OPERATION GAS AND OIL FILL UP NOTE ENGINE IS SHIPPED WITHOUT OIL. FILL CRANKCASE WITH OIL BEFORE STARTING. Service engine with gasoline and oil as instruc ed in the separate engine manual packed with your shredder. Read instructions carefully. TO START ENGINE 1. Attach spark plug wire to spark plug. 2. Place choke lever on engine in CHOKE pos tion. See figure 7 or 7A. NOTE A warm engine may not require choking. 3. Place the throttle control lever on engine in :AST position. Throttle Control Lever in Start Position Choke Lever Tecumseh Engine 5. 6. 7. FIGURE 7. - Briggs and Stratton Engine Grasp starter handle (see figure 8) and pull rope out slowly until engine reaches start of compression cycle (rope will pull slightly harder at this point). Let the rope rewind slowly. NOTE A noise will be heard when finding the start of the compression cycle. This noise is caused by the flails and fingers which are part of the shredding mechanism falling into place, and should be expected. Pull rope with a rapid, continuous, full arm stroke. Keep a firm grip on start handle. Let rope rewind slowly. Do not let starter handle snap back against starter. Repeat preceding instructions 4 and 5 until engine fires. After engine starts, move throttle control lever on engine to slow position for a few minutes warm up. Move choke lever gradually to RUN position.
